Thermal resistors are the most commonly used temperature sensors in the medium and low temperature ranges. Thermistor temperature measurement is based on the property that the resistance value of a metal conductor increases as the temperature rises. Common fault phenomena of thermal resistors and their solutions are as follows: 1. Fault phenomenon: The indicated value of the thermal resistor is lower than the actual value, or the indication is unstable ; Possible causes: metal shavings and dust inside the protective tube, dirt between the terminals, and short circuit of the thermal resistor ; Solution: Remove metal shavings, clean off dust, water droplets, etc., and locate the short circuit point to enhance insulation. 2. Fault phenomenon: The reading on the thermal resistor indicates infinity ; Possible causes: short circuit in the thermistor or its leads, or loose wiring terminals, etc ; Solution: Replace the resistor element, or weld and tighten the wiring screws, etc. 3. Fault symptom: The display instrument shows a negative value ; Possible cause: There is an error in the wiring between the display instrument and the thermal resistor, or the thermal resistor is short-circuited ; Solution: Correct the wiring, or locate the short circuit and improve insulation. 4. Fault phenomenon: The relationship between the thermistor value and temperature has changed ; Possible cause: Corrosion and deterioration of the thermistor wire material ; Solution: Replace the thermoresistor.
